Choose from Many Outdoor Wall Fountain Designs If you want to create a place to relax as well as add some pizzazz to a small area such as a patio or courtyard, wall fountains are perfect because they do not occupy much space.
The myriad of designs in outdoor wall fountains, including traditional, classic, contemporary, or Asian, means that you can find the one suitable to your wishes. If you are looking for a distinctive design, a custom-made one can be specially made to fit your specifications. Mounted and free-standing fountains are obtainable on the market. Small, self-contained versions can be hung on a wall are called mounted wall fountains. Wall fountains made of resin ( similar to stone) or fiberglass are typically lightweight so they can be easily hung. In large free-standing fountains, otherwise referred to as wall fountains, the basin is located on the ground with the flat side positioned against a wall. Water features such as these are usually made of cast stone and have no weight restrictions.
Landscape designers often propose a customized fountain for a brand new or existing wall. Placing the basin against the wall and installing all the plumbing work needs a professional mason to do it right. You will need to integrate a spout or fountain mask into the wall. The unified look produced by custom-made wall fountains make them appear to be part of the landscape instead of an afterthought.

There are two types of fountains to pick from including the freestanding version with a flat back and an attached basin set up against a fence or a wall in your yard, or the wall-mounted, self-contained variety which is suspended directly on a wall. A water feature can be added to an existing wall if you include some type of fountain mask as well as a basin to gather the water below. The plumbing and masonry work necessary for this kind of job requires expertise, so it is best to employ a skilled person rather than do it yourself.

The water from creeks and other sources was originally provided to the inhabitants of nearby towns and municipalities via water fountains, whose purpose was largely practical, not artistic. To make water flow through a fountain until the end of the 1800’s, and produce a jet of water, mandated gravity and a water source such as a creek or lake, located higher than the fountain. Fountains throughout history have been crafted as memorials, impressing hometown citizens and tourists alike. When you enjoy a fountain nowadays, that is not what the first water fountains looked like. Simple stone basins created from nearby stone were the first fountains, used for spiritual ceremonies and drinking water. Stone basins are theorized to have been first utilized around 2000 BC. Early fountains used in ancient civilizations depended on gravity to control the movement of water through the fountain. Drinking water was provided by public fountains, long before fountains became ornate public statues, as pretty as they are practical. Fountains with flowery decoration started to show up in Rome in about 6 BC, normally gods and wildlife, made with natural stone or bronze. A well-engineered system of reservoirs and aqueducts kept Rome's public water fountains supplied with fresh water.
